### Handover: Per-Tenant Rate Quotas (Marlet Gateway)

To the reviewer: quota logic moved from middleware to the Marlet gateway sidecar. Per-tenant limits now load from the quota table at boot; hot reload is stubbed, don't trust it yet. Overrides for the two pilot tenants are hardcoded — flagged with TODOs. The quota admin console locks after three failed logins; resetting it requires the passphrase recorded below.

vault phrase of yaguf-hahaf = druath-holix

Partner SFTP drop for the Norvane feed. Current volume: ~4k files/day, peaking near batch close. Single ingest worker saturates at roughly twice that, so headroom is fine through next quarter. Security note: files sit in the quarantine prefix until scanned; nothing is world-readable. Growth plan is to add a second worker, not raise per-connection limits. All rate limits and scan timeouts come from the constants below.

tuning constants:
THRESHOLDS = {
    "kelix": 280,
    "druvan": 756,
    "oliael": 399,
}

Welcome aboard! If you're cycling or driving in to the Pellam Works site, here's the deal: the bike cage sits behind Building D, and the parking gates are off Ternbrook Lane. Both use the same keypad system, so you only need one code until your badge is activated (usually day three). Don't share it outside the team, and don't prop the cage door. The current code is below.

badge for baweg-tajeg: bdg-DXW-3

Audit item 7 — Nightly reindex (Searchlark cluster). Confirm the reindex job completed before 04:00 local, document counts match the Pellbrook source of record, and no shard failed twice consecutively. Support must not rerun the job manually without approval. Accountability for this check rests with the person named below.

account owner for tahaf-tafof: Ralath Zordor